  • Anthropic's $47B run rate - and an S-1

    Annualized revenue crossed $47B in May, up from $14B in February, with roughly $559M in projected Q2 operating profit. A confidential S-1 filed in June targets an October Nasdaq listing.

  • Claude Code eats coding

    At $2.5B annualized, Claude Code overtook GitHub Copilot and Cursor within 8 months of launch and now touches roughly 4% of all public GitHub commits.

  • Bezos and Nvidia back CuspAI at $2.6B

    The British materials-discovery startup raised $450M to hunt for new materials aimed at semiconductors, clean energy and advanced manufacturing.

  • a16z leads $100M into agent security

    Boston-based Natural announced combined seed and Series A financing for securing AI agent workflows, with Andreessen Horowitz, Bessemer and Craft participating.

  • Oracle's 30,000-job Stargate bill

    Oracle plans cuts of up to 30,000 roles to help fund the $500B Stargate datacenter buildout.

  • SAP's billion-euro European bet

    SAP put over a billion euros behind a European frontier lab explicitly betting on something other than chatbots.
